Analysis

In 2024, net financial flows, bilateral (nfl, current us$), gaps filled in Cameroon stood at -349.55 million NFL, current US$. That is the lowest value across all 55 years on record.

The figure is down 7.7% on the previous year and down 157.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, net financial flows, bilateral (nfl, current us$), gaps filled in Cameroon peaked at 836.46 million NFL, current US$ in 2017 and was at its lowest, -349.55 million NFL, current US$, in 2024.

That places Cameroon 110th out of 122 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ated

Net financial flows, bilateral (NFL, current US$) with 51 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
